logo

音视频转文字不求人,OpenAI Whisper来帮您

作者:快去debug2025.09.19 10:53浏览量:0

简介:OpenAI Whisper提供高效、精准的音视频转文字解决方案,降低技术门槛与成本,适用于多场景需求,助力开发者与企业实现自动化转写。

引言:音视频转文字的痛点与机遇

在数字化时代,音视频内容呈爆炸式增长,从会议记录、在线教育到播客制作,如何高效、精准地将音视频转化为文字成为关键需求。传统方法依赖人工听写或商业API服务,但存在成本高、效率低、多语言支持不足等问题。OpenAI Whisper的出现,为开发者与企业提供了开源、免费、高精度的解决方案,真正实现“不求人”的自动化转写。

一、OpenAI Whisper:技术背景与核心优势

1.1 技术背景:基于Transformer的端到端模型

Whisper是OpenAI于2022年发布的开源模型,采用编码器-解码器架构,直接处理音频波形输入,输出转写文本。与依赖ASR(自动语音识别)中间步骤的传统模型不同,Whisper通过大规模多任务学习(涵盖语音识别、翻译、语言识别等),显著提升了复杂场景下的鲁棒性。

1.2 核心优势

  • 多语言支持:支持99种语言,包括中英文混合、方言及低资源语言。
  • 高精度转写:在LibriSpeech等基准测试中,错误率低于商业API(如Google Speech-to-Text)。
  • 开源免费:代码与预训练模型完全开放,无调用次数限制,降低技术门槛。
  • 可定制性:支持微调以适应特定领域(如医疗术语、法律文件)。

二、Whisper的应用场景与实操指南

2.1 典型应用场景

  • 会议记录自动化:实时转写跨语言会议内容,生成结构化文本。
  • 教育内容处理:将课程视频转化为文字稿,便于SEO优化与无障碍访问。
  • 媒体生产:快速生成字幕,支持多语言本地化。
  • 数据分析:从客户通话录音中提取关键词,用于情感分析或合规审查。

2.2 实操步骤:从安装到部署

步骤1:环境准备

  1. # 安装Python 3.8+与PyTorch
  2. pip install torch torchvision torchaudio
  3. # 安装Whisper
  4. pip install openai-whisper

步骤2:基础转写

  1. import whisper
  2. # 加载模型(可选:tiny/base/small/medium/large)
  3. model = whisper.load_model("base")
  4. # 转写音频文件
  5. result = model.transcribe("audio.mp3", language="zh", task="transcribe")
  6. # 输出文本
  7. print(result["text"])

步骤3:高级功能

  • 分段转写:通过chunk_length参数处理长音频。
  • 时间戳生成:启用word_timestamps=True获取单词级时间戳。
  • 多语言检测:自动识别音频语言并转写。

2.3 性能优化建议

  • 硬件选择:GPU加速可提升3-5倍速度(推荐NVIDIA显卡)。
  • 模型选择
    • tiny:实时应用,但准确率较低。
    • large:高精度场景,适合离线处理。
  • 批量处理:使用多线程或异步IO优化大规模转写任务。

三、与商业API的对比分析

3.1 成本对比

  • 商业API:按分钟计费(如AWS Transcribe约$0.024/分钟)。
  • Whisper:单次部署后零成本,适合高频使用场景。

3.2 精度对比

  • 英文场景:Whisper与Google API精度相当,但在口音、背景噪音下更稳定。
  • 中文场景:Whisper对方言、专业术语的支持优于多数商业服务。

3.3 局限性

  • 实时性:Whisper需完整音频输入,无法像API一样流式处理。
  • 维护成本:需自行管理模型更新与硬件资源。

四、企业级部署方案

4.1 容器化部署

  1. FROM python:3.9-slim
  2. RUN pip install openai-whisper ffmpeg-python
  3. COPY app.py /app/
  4. CMD ["python", "/app/app.py"]

通过Kubernetes实现横向扩展,支持千级并发请求。

4.2 微服务架构

  • API网关:接收音频文件并分配任务。
  • 转写集群:部署多节点Whisper服务。
  • 存储:将结果存入Elasticsearch便于检索。

4.3 安全与合规

  • 数据加密:传输层使用TLS,存储层加密敏感音频。
  • 访问控制:基于JWT的API鉴权,记录操作日志

五、未来展望:Whisper的演进方向

  • 实时转写:通过模型压缩与流式处理优化延迟。
  • 多模态融合:结合视频画面提升上下文理解(如演讲者手势识别)。
  • 低资源语言增强:通过社区贡献扩大语言覆盖范围。

结语:开启音视频转写的自主时代

OpenAI Whisper不仅是一个技术工具,更是推动内容生产民主化的关键力量。无论是个人开发者探索AI应用,还是企业构建私有化转写服务,Whisper都提供了低成本、高可控的解决方案。未来,随着模型持续迭代,音视频转文字将进一步融入自动化工作流,释放更大的生产力价值。

立即行动建议

  1. tiny模型开始测试基础功能。
  2. 针对特定场景微调模型(如医疗术语库)。
  3. 结合FFmpeg实现音视频预处理(降噪、分段)。

通过Whisper,您已掌握音视频转文字的核心技术,真正实现“不求人”的自主创新。

相关文章推荐

发表评论